§1137. Compact privilege to practice telehealth

A.Member states shall recognize the right of a licensed professional counselor, licensed by a home state in accordance with R.S. 37:1133 and under rules promulgated by the commission, to practice professional counseling in any member state via telehealth under a privilege to practice as provided in the compact and rules promulgated by the commission.
B.A licensee providing professional counseling services in a remote state under the privilege to practice shall adhere to the laws and regulations of the remote state.
